Saint Rose is in Saint Charles Parish, in the New Orleans metro area.
The latitude of Saint Rose is 29.946N. The longitude is -90.323W.
It is in the Central Standard time zone. Elevation is 10 feet.The population, at the time of the 2000 census, was 6,540.

At the time of the 2000 census, the per capita income in Saint Rose was $14,091, compared with $21,587 nationally.
9% of Saint Rose residents age 25 and older have a bachelor's or advanced college degree.
Median rent in Saint Rose, at the time of the 2000 Census, was $358. Monthly homeowner costs, for people with mortgages, were $845.

The average commute time for Saint Rose workers is 27 minutes, compared with 26 minutes nationwide.
